WebYou may qualify for the EITC if you are 19 years old or older and not a student. There are two exceptions: Workers who are 19-23 and were a full- or part-time student for more than 5 months in 2024 do not qualify. Qualified homeless youth or former foster youth who are at least 18 years old and work are eligible even if they are a student.
